Warning Signs You Need Frozen Pipe Water Removal

Ignoring the warning signs of a frozen pipe can lead to costly damage and health risks. Don’t wait until it’s too late! Here are some common warning signs you need frozen pipe water removal: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

Strong, unpleasant odors can be a sign of water damage or mold growth. If you notice musty smells in your home, especially after a cold spell, it’s essential to investigate further.

Water Stains on Your Ceiling or Walls

Water stains can be a sign of a leak or water damage. If you notice water stains on your ceiling or walls, it’s crucial to act quickly to prevent further damage.

Ice or Frost on Your Pipes

Ice or frost on your pipes can be a sign that they’re frozen. If you notice this, call our team immediately to prevent a burst pipe.

Unusual Noises, Like Hissing or Gurgling

Unusual noises from your pipes can be a sign of a leak or water damage. If you notice hissing or gurgling sounds, it’s essential to investigate further.

Visible Signs of Water Damage, Like Warped Floors or Walls

Visible signs of water damage, like warped floors or walls, can be a sign of a leak or water damage. If you notice these signs, call our team immediately to prevent further damage.

Higher Than Usual Water Bills

Higher than usual water bills can be a sign of a leak or water damage. If you notice unusual water bills, it’s essential to investigate further.

Frozen Pipe Water Removal Cost in Sunizona, AZ

The cost of frozen pipe water removal varies based on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Sunizona, AZ. Here’s a breakdown of what you can expect: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Initial Assessment and Containment $500 – $2,000 The size of the affected area and the type of containment procedures required.
Moisture Detection and Drying $1,000 – $5,000 The type of equipment used and the complexity of the drying process.
Water Extraction and Removal $2,000 – $10,000 The amount of water present and the type of extraction equipment required.
Drying and Dehumidification $1,000 – $3,000 The type of equipment used and the complexity of the drying process.
Final Inspection and Cleaning $500 – $2,000 The size of the affected area and the type of cleaning required.

How Do I Prevent Frozen Pipes?

Preventing frozen pipes is easier than repairing them. Insulate exposed pipes, keep your home warm, and let cold water drip from the faucet served by exposed pipes. You can also consider installing freeze-proof faucets or frost-proof spigots.
